From 3376f3e4be3b88b93ea4502ddcf32076775cf885 Mon Sep 17 00:00:00 2001 From: kearwood Date: Mon, 19 Sep 2022 00:07:41 -0700 Subject: [PATCH] Vulkan Refactoring - Eliminated KRTextureManager::_setActiveTexture and KRTextureManager::m_iActiveTexture --- kraken/KRTextureManager.cpp | 13 ------------- kraken/KRTextureManager.h | 2 -- 2 files changed, 15 deletions(-) diff --git a/kraken/KRTextureManager.cpp b/kraken/KRTextureManager.cpp index b6c5f36..d51c54f 100755 --- a/kraken/KRTextureManager.cpp +++ b/kraken/KRTextureManager.cpp @@ -69,19 +69,6 @@ void KRTextureManager::_clearGLState() for (int i = 0; i < KRENGINE_MAX_TEXTURE_UNITS; i++) { m_maxAnisotropy = -1.0f; } - - m_iActiveTexture = -1; -} - -void KRTextureManager::_setActiveTexture(int i) -{ - if (m_iActiveTexture != i) { - m_iActiveTexture = i; - /* - // TODO - Vulkan refactoring - GLDEBUG(glActiveTexture(GL_TEXTURE0 + i)); - */ - } } void KRTextureManager::_setWrapModeS(GLuint i, GLuint wrap_mode) diff --git a/kraken/KRTextureManager.h b/kraken/KRTextureManager.h index ea795e0..1833cae 100755 --- a/kraken/KRTextureManager.h +++ b/kraken/KRTextureManager.h @@ -75,7 +75,6 @@ public: std::set& getActiveTextures(); - void _setActiveTexture(int i); void _setWrapModeS(GLuint i, GLuint wrap_mode); void _setWrapModeT(GLuint i, GLuint wrap_mode); @@ -86,7 +85,6 @@ public: void primeTexture(KRTexture* texture); private: - int m_iActiveTexture; long m_memoryTransferredThisFrame;